In English we are going to revise how to use relative clauses. A relative clause comes after a noun and gives us more information about the noun. Sometimes a relative pronoun (who, whose, that, which, when, where) can be used. For example: We will go out on Tuesday WHEN THE WEATHER WILL IMPROVE. The girl WHO SPOKE TO YOU was nice. Sometimes the relative pronoun isn’t there but we will look at that later in the week. Finally in RE, our new topic is STEWARDSHIP. To be steward means you take care of something or someone for someone else. You may have seen stewards at football matches or concerts. They have a responsibility to take care of the crowds of people. We are going to think about how we are stewards for God to care for His world.
